Description

The purpose of the workbook is to provide participants with a place to record their notes and the results of exercises as the workshop progresses. It is also intended to serve as a useful reference following the workshop, something people will keep on their bookshelves and use.

The workbook is organized by the six disciplines. Each section contains introductory material and exercises that utilize tools or checklists.

About the Author

Andy Jefferson is the co-founder and CEO of The 6Ds Company, a global leader in learning transfer know-how. He has significant line management expertise and is experienced in strategic planning, sales and marketing, productivity, and technology development in large and small corporate environments. Prior to founding the 6Ds Company, he served as the CEO of both the Fort Hill Company and Vital Home Services. He also served as the COO and General Counsel of AmeriStar Technologies, Inc. ?He currently sits on numerous boards and serves as the Chairman of the Graham Foundation. He is co-author of The Six Disciplines of Breakthrough Learning. He resides in Wilmington, DE.

Roy Pollock is the Chief Learning Officer and co-founder of The 6Ds Company and co?]author of the best?]selling The Six Disciplines of Breakthrough Learning. Dr. Pollock has extensive experience in education, line management, and strategy development. He is a popular speaker and consultant with a long?]standing interest in education and leadership development. Prior to founding The 6Ds Company, Dr. Pollock served as CLO for the Fort Hill Company, Assistant Dean for Curriculum Development at Cornell, and Vice President of Global Strategic Product Development for SmithKline Beecham. He is a member of Phi Beta Kappa and a Fellow of the Kellogg Foundation National Leadership Program. He lives in Trumansburg, NY.

Cal Wick is founder and chairman of Fort Hill Company and 6Ds Company special advisor and a nationally-recognized consultant, educator, and researcher on improving the performance of managers and organizations, serves as a special advisor to the 6Ds Company.?Wick was named "Thought Leader of the Year" by ISA, the Association of Learning Providers, in and was the recipient of the first-ever Neon Elephant Award by Work-Learning Research, Inc. The tools that Cal developed have been used by more than 100,000 learners in companies of all sizes, from Fortune 50 international giants to small entrepreneurial firms, as well as leading business schools and training organizations. He resides in Wilmington, DE.

6Ds Company. The 6Ds?Company is a training and consulting firm dedicated to helping organizations maximize the return on their training investments. It offers in-house and virtual workshops based on its best-selling book The Six Disciplines of Breakthrough Learning. 6Ds Company also offers open enrollment at the Learning Transfer Conference and Learning Transfer Certificate Program through a partnership with the ASTD. The 6Ds Company is based in Wilmington, DE.
